Once a lobbyist engages in lobbying activities with a Designated Public Official he or she is obliged to register this on the Lobbying Register. This is to provide the general public with information on who is lobbying whom about what. This information remains indefinitely on the lobbying register as a permanent record of transparency. If a lobbyist stops lobbying and does not intend to lobby again in the future, he or she can apply to the Standards in Public Office Commission to have his or her registration marked as “ceased lobbying” on the Lobbying Register.
